Early day motion tabled by primary sponsor Charlotte Atkins (Labour), on Friday, 17 March 2006, in the House of Commons. It is signed by 20 members in total.
STAFFORDSHIRE AMBULANCE SERVICE (No. 2)
That this House recognises that Staffordshire Ambulance Service is the best performing ambulance service in the country with outstanding response times; believes that it should be seen as an exemplar of innovative public service; and further believes that there should be no question of it losing its operational independence or entering a merger with a regional ambulance service unless and until its performance is matched by others.
